After Odysseus is given the bow, what does Telemachus command Eurycleia to do and why?

He commands Eurycleia, ‘Wise Eurycleia, Telemachus orders you to shut the hall doors tight, and if any of the women hear men shouting or groaning in here, they are not to rush out, but to stay where they are and silently carry out their tasks.’

Telemachus wants none of the suitors to be able to escape the hall once his father strings the bow.
